Certificates of deposit (CDs) offer a fixed annual percentage yield (APY) for the entire term, making the timing of when you open one critical to maximizing returns. With the Federal Reserve likely to hold or cut interest rates later this year, locking in a CD now at competitive rates can help you avoid missing out on higher yields.

For example, CD rates peaked at 5.65% in 2023 but have since dropped to around 4.50%, which is still significantly above the national average. Since banks adjust their rates based on Federal Reserve policies, monitoring Fed meetings and interest rate trends is essential to making informed decisions about when to open a CD.

Opening a CD is especially beneficial when you have a specific savings goal with a fixed timeline, such as a wedding or vacation. CDs provide reliable growth and discourage early withdrawals through penalties, helping you stay disciplined with your savings.

Additionally, CDs serve as a low-risk component in retirement portfolios. While they don’t offer the high returns of stocks, they provide stability and protect your savings from market volatility. As retirement nears, shifting more funds into CDs can safeguard your nest egg.

If you want to balance locking in current rates with the flexibility to capitalize on future rate increases, consider building a CD ladder. This strategy divides your investment across multiple CDs with staggered maturity dates, allowing you to reinvest at potentially higher rates as each CD matures.

Divide your investment into equal parts across CDs with varying terms, such as 1 to 5 years.

When a CD matures, decide whether to reinvest at current rates or allocate funds elsewhere.

This approach provides regular access to funds and opportunities to benefit from rising rates.

Remember, CD rates vary widely by term and institution, so always compare offers to ensure you secure the best APY for your savings timeline.
